What Does “Ladger Login” Mean?

When people say Ladger Login, they are usually referring to accessing their crypto accounts through Ledger Live, the official app for Ledger hardware wallets. Unlike regular websites, Ledger does not use usernames, passwords, or online accounts. Instead, your physical Ledger device—such as the Ledger Nano S Plus or Ledger Nano X—acts as your login key.

To “log in,” you connect your device to Ledger Live, unlock it with your PIN, and let the app read the necessary public information. This setup offers extremely strong security, because no one can access your crypto without physically having your device in hand.

Why Ladger Login Is Different From Normal Logins

Most online services rely on passwords stored in the cloud, but crypto requires stronger protection. Ledger uses a completely different method to prevent hacking and identity theft.

Here’s why Ladger Login is more secure:

1. No Passwords Stored Online

There is nothing for hackers to steal from Ledger’s servers because your login information is never stored there.

2. Your Private Keys Stay Offline

The most important part of your wallet—your private keys—is never exposed. They stay locked inside the hardware device at all times.

3. Physical Device = Your Login

You must physically connect or pair your Ledger device. Without it, no one can open your wallet.

4. PIN Protection

Your PIN works like a gatekeeper. Even if someone gets hold of your device, they cannot log in without the correct PIN.

5. Recovery Phrase Backup

Instead of a password reset system, Ledger uses a 24-word recovery phrase. This phrase allows you to restore your wallet if your device is lost or damaged.

This combination of offline protection and physical access makes Ladger Login one of the safest login methods in the crypto world.

How to Perform Ladger Login Step by Step

Logging into Ledger Live with your Ledger device is simple. Here’s the plain-language guide:

Step 1: Download Ledger Live

The login process starts with installing the official Ledger Live app from the official Ledger website.

Step 2: Connect Your Ledger Device

Use a USB cable or Bluetooth (for Ledger Nano X) to connect the device to your computer or phone.

Step 3: Enter Your PIN

Unlock your device by entering your PIN on the small screen. This proves that you are the rightful owner.

Step 4: Open the Correct Crypto App

If you want to manage Bitcoin, open the Bitcoin app on the device.
If you want to manage Ethereum, open the Ethereum app, and so on.

Step 5: Ledger Live Loads Your Portfolio

Once the device is unlocked and connected, Ledger Live automatically reads your public account information and displays your assets. From here you can send, receive, buy, sell, or stake your crypto.

Common Issues During Ladger Login and How to Fix Them

Even though Ledger is simple to use, you might run into a few problems. Here’s how to solve the most common ones.

1. Ledger Live Does Not Detect Your Device

Try these solutions one by one:

  • Use a different USB cable

  • Restart your Ledger device

  • Update Ledger Live

  • Use another USB port or computer

  • Update the device firmware through “My Ledger”

2. Wrong PIN Entered

If you enter the wrong PIN three times, the device will reset automatically.
You can still recover your wallet using your 24-word recovery phrase.

3. Bluetooth Connection Issues (Nano X)

If connecting through Bluetooth:

  • Restart your phone’s Bluetooth

  • Bring the Ledger device closer

  • Remove and re-pair it via Bluetooth settings

4. Missing Crypto Apps

Ledger Live may show an error if the app for your cryptocurrency is not installed on the device.
Install apps through:

  • Ledger Live

  • My Ledger → App Catalog

Safety Tips to Protect Your Ladger Login

Because you are dealing with cryptocurrency, safety must always come first. Here are simple but important safety reminders:

Never Share Your Recovery Phrase

Your 24-word phrase is the master key to your crypto.
Ledger will never ask for it—no website, no support agent, no app should ever request it.

Use Only the Official Ledger Website

Scam websites often copy Ledger’s design. Always type the official website yourself, instead of clicking unknown links.

Confirm All Transactions on the Device

Always check the details on the Ledger device screen before confirming.
Even if malware is on your computer, the device screen keeps you safe.

Keep Firmware Up to Date

Updates often include important security improvements that protect your wallet from new threats.
